1 Peter 1:1010 Therefore, my brothers and sisters, make every effort to confirm your calling and election. For if you do these things, you will never stumble, 11 and you will receive a rich welcome into the eternal kingdom of our Lord and Savior.

This verse, perhaps more than any other, has caused great consternation for those who are young in Christ, no matter what their age. The concept here stated has set theological battle lines, exposed the kind of one-upmanship that has discouraged more folk than you could possibly imagine. Through the ages we have seen how the devil has used this thought to lull many believers into a lesser discipleship and has also allowed many younger folk to go off on wild flights of fancy to the detriment of the testimony of Jesus Christ in the world.

Simply put it is very easy to presume and far more difficult to understand. When we read the whole of the chapter up to this point, we shall see that there is a very logical thought process here and that as the Holy Spirit has informed Peter, and he has expressed faithfully our “calling, and election” are concepts which mut be cultivated deeply in the love and imitation of Jesus Christ.
